I just thought I'd throw in a picture of my LT40 on an approach

It’s a very stable plane, this picture was taken on an old logging road that leads up to a sawmill.

There’s huge fir trees on both sides as well as power lines.
I order to take off, we had to go vertical up over the power lines, clear the trees, then once at a safe altitude, I was able to give some flying lessons to the locals.

Landing was done by side slipping it down in-between the trees, and under the power lines to get it back down on the roadway,

It was really tight, but that's the kind of flying I like.

With an old OS 50 FSR in the nose, it will almost go unlimited vertical, yet idles down to a crawl.

I love that plane!!
